Informationen zum Autor Avaren Ipsen is a lecturer in the Department of Interdisciplinary Studies at the University of California, Berkeley. She also serves as vice-chair of the Berkeley Commission on the Status of Women. Klappentext Interprets stories of biblical prostitution with activist sex workers and incorporates their social theory of prostitution to engage liberation and feminist readings.
